Got a keg from a friend (they were late returning it and the liquor store said we are keeping the deposit, you can keep the keg) it is an aluminum made by Firestone. At least that is what is stamped on it. Shoud I keep it for a HLT or give it back to him?
 
If its 300 series S.S. then it is not magnetic. magnet tests are unreliable for testing S.S. vs. aluminum.
 
In any case I would keep it. Aluminum does not clean up as nice as SS, but the heat transfer is good and if it works... Just might not be as pretty as some.
